Khlyst meaning

A member of an underground religious movement that split off from the Russian Orthodox Church in 17th century.

Example sentences (4)

Ecstatic ritual of Khlysts ("radeniye") Definition 'Khlyst', the name commonly applied to them, is a distortion of the name they used.

In September 1907 Rasputin had to appear for the Ecclesiastical court of Tobolsk, accused of being a Khlyst.

The basis for the denunciation of Rasputin as a Khlyst was mixed bathing, a common custom among the peasants in many parts of Siberia.

Their critics corrupted the name, mixing it with the word хлыст (khlyst), meaning "a whip ".
